Why Aluminum is the Ideal CNC Material
Aluminum stands out as a preferred material for CNC milling. Its lightweight structure makes it easy to machine. It also offers high strength and corrosion resistance. These traits reduce wear on tools, extending their lifespan.
Aluminum’s thermal conductivity is another benefit. It allows heat to dissipate quickly, which prevents damage during machining. The result is clean, sharp edges with a polished finish.
Enhanced Automation Reduces Risk and Cost
Integrating automation into CNC milling reduces operational risks. Machines work with minimal supervision, lowering the chance of human injury. Built-in safety systems shut down the machine if problems arise.
Additionally, automation leads to higher productivity. One operator can oversee multiple machines at once. This means faster turnaround, fewer errors, and lower labor costs. Businesses gain a competitive edge with efficient workflows.

Sustainability Through Smarter CNC Practices
CNC milling promotes sustainable manufacturing. Aluminum is 100% recyclable without losing quality. CNC machines produce minimal waste thanks to accurate cutting and optimization tools.
Improved automation reduces energy use. Idle times are minimized, and machines only run when needed. This saves power and cuts operational expenses.
